Solve: 16^x = (1/4) ^x-5(Keep your answer in simplified improper fraction form)x = ___

Okay, here we have this:

We are going to solve the provided equation, so we obtain the following:


\begin{gathered} 16^x\: =\: \mleft(1/4\mright)\: ^(x-5) \\ (4^2)^x=(4^(-1))^(x-5) \\ 4^(2x)=4^(-(x-5)) \\ 2x=-(x-5) \\ 2x=-x+5 \\ 2x+x=5 \\ 3x=5 \\ x=(5)/(3) \end{gathered}
